CyberPanel on Ubuntu 20.04, OpenLIteSpeed

Some errors during installation:

In the middle

E: The repository ‘Index of /certbot/certbot/ubuntu focal Release’ does not have a Release file.
N: Updating from such a repository can’t be done securely, and is therefore disabled by default.
N: See apt-secure(8) manpage for repository creation and user configuration details.

At the end:
Some packages could not be installed. This may mean that you have
requested an impossible situation or if you are using the unstable
distribution that some required packages have not yet been created
or been moved out of Incoming.
The following information may help to resolve the situation:

The following packages have unmet dependencies:
libmariadbclient-dev : Depends: libmariadb-dev (= 1:10.3.22-1ubuntu1) but it is not going to be installed
E: Unable to correct problems, you have held broken packages.

Quick update:
Managed to fix the first error for the certbot with this command:

apt-add-repository -r ppa:certbot/certbot

After that, the installer didn’t show any errors about it, but still, there is an error about the unmet dependencies.
